Funeral services for Camila Denis Palomino Salinas, 4, of Wills Point, were held Wednesday, Nov. 24, at St. Celestine Catholic Church in Grand Saline. Burial followed at Small Cemetery. A rosary was held at Tuesday, Nov. 23, 2021, at Hiett’s LyBrand Funeral Home in Wills Point. Camila passed away on Thursday, Nov. 18, 2021, in Dallas. Camila Denis Palomino Salinas was born on Nov. 29, 2016, in Sulphur Springs, to parents Juan Salinas and Maria Palomino Salinas. She was raised in Edgewood. Camila was a healthy baby and was later diagnosed with muscular dystrophy at 13 months old. She was loved and well taken care of by her family. Camila spent time in Scottish Rite Hospital and Children’s Hospital in Dallas before her passing. Camila is survived by her parents, Juan and Maria Salinas of Wills Point; brothers, Adam Salinas, Ivan Salinas and DaMian Salinas of Wills Point; grandparents, Celina Angeles Paredes and Antonio Palomino Hernandez of Mexico and Angelina Salinas Herrera and Juan Salinas Segura of Edgewood.
